The blotchy swell shark is a small, nocturnal shark known for its distinctive ability to inflate its body when threatened. It inhabits rocky and coral reefs in the Northwest Pacific. Typically reaching 24-30 inches and weighing around 5-7 pounds, it feeds on crustaceans and small fish. Its mottled coloration provides effective camouflage among the ocean floor.
